WebJan 7, 2024 · The model consists of three stages — reactive tendinopathy, tendon disrepair (failed tendon healing) and degenerative tendinopathy. WebThe pathophysiology can be viewed on a continuum proceeding from reactive tendinopathy where tenocytes proliferate, protein production increases, and the tendon thickens; to tendon disrepair in which tenocytes and protein production increase further and there is focal collagen fiber disruption; to degenerative tendinopathy involving cell death ...

A reactive tendinopathy is a non-inflammatory, short-term response where the tendon thickens and stiffens in an attempt to reduce the stresses that are being placed upon it.
